Adblock breaks this site

Bitmap Help please =)

Discussion in 'Archives' started by Mr GigGles, May 19, 2007.

  1. Mr GigGles

    Mr GigGles Guest

    Referrals:
    0
    Bitmap Help please =)

    This is what ive got so far, its expose to buy feathers. Any ideas on where I might have had a typo..ETC?

    Code:
    program feather buyer;
    
    var
    feather: Integer;
    x,y: Integer;
    
    procedure LoadBmps;
    begin
        feather := BitmapFromString(32, 30, 'z78DAD598EB9283200C855' +
           'F89825AFC99C4FAFE8FB4914B1B8A69D5E2760A336776A9958F33' +
           '878835E6D13AEF6ECE7DA463675C779E9A976D37E74FF01B33734' +
           'B975CE24854F5BBE3F34471E499E75D6BE5BFE0AFD692D728478A' +
           '6BC2BCF548FC873A24441A70C6595E13D519CBFDCBFCCA8A12FF4' +
           '8967B50394B33FE67F71AF00B3584D4918BDA805FD9356DF92743' +
           'DC133FF1DF4C65CB3BA7F6397FBC6754B9078BF18A5F32D7CED34' +
           'C9EAE34D1903F8D8A1E269834E73FF15FCE2E2B67313EB8C959C9' +
           '5FA525F313F58BE7C1F4EA5334C0BD98EB63FE15957BC43862F2C' +
           '82F569168C50E65DF97ECF8981F7B65CF0166B8E11508107BE026' +
           '93D32AFF6FF8257950794F32DE7ACBCA3D564B26EFCB7D5A93B4C' +
           'DCF8A56CC82FC921D0EFCA1B6B34E38DDF917E70D7B3E4AE7A5FF' +
           'DAD3FC3C7E495E30D7E4619F26F2E7E4E49DAB9C49CEE04F3E57E' +
           '46945823F91D7FC4173964EE0D7F6A9E4573C27F61B213053228F' +
           'C931E0C1DF75047F3ABFB267B59C0BF249CB0C760FF2989CC6FCD' +
           'AF9B9AA93755A98C4DED32EF933B92FC973F297EA73F0FC7C9C3F' +
           'F99F5621EAE48AE78AF3F9FE8DF837BFCB48E6A48E730305FF3A7' +
           '9F99CDAF006D4ECFDABE6376891F3624392963A593DA12EEBB35A' +
           'F385F7476515A9C247CF43C2D1C200035EA0875E3BD57C975F920' +
           'BE7574E6EDAA9E60BFC2BA79D07B9E4ACF54CFFC3DE6FC4FFBA92' +
           'EC392B46AA4537D59F83C9D957C98F9D75DBD64F8DBFF16F41C7F' +
           '8373CCB54FEB6BF5CB5E27F9B49BBBB9E1F72AC05FFFFE84EFE5F' +
           '6C7F01A29FE1');
    end;
    
    procedure UseBitmap;
    begin
    if(FindBitmap(feather,x,y,354,63,395,104)) then
     begin
      MoveMouseSmoothEx(x,y+random(0),20,40,45,25,20);
      Wait(200+random(200));
      ClickMouse(x,y,false);
      MoveMouseSmoothEx(482,289,20,40,45,25,20);
      Wait(200+random(200));
      ClickMouse(482,289,false);
     end;
    end;
    Code:
    User specified a new RS window
    Failed when compiling
    Line 2: [Error] (2:17): Semicolon (';') expected in script
     
  2. crapkiller

    crapkiller Forum Addict

    Joined:
    Jul 19, 2006
    Posts:
    426
    Referrals:
    0
    Sythe Gold:
    0
    Bitmap Help please =)

    Program FeatherBuyer;

    Lol... Cant be two words
    Also... FindBitmap(Feather, x, y)
    Try using SRL. Clickmouse = Ban
     
  3. Mr GigGles

    Mr GigGles Guest

    Referrals:
    0
    Bitmap Help please =)

    ok ill see, but right now im just trying to get use to scar (only been doing it for 2 days)
     
  4. WhoCares357

    WhoCares357 Forum Addict

    Joined:
    Jan 21, 2007
    Posts:
    608
    Referrals:
    1
    Sythe Gold:
    0
    Bitmap Help please =)

    Code:
    program featherbuyer;
    
    var
    feather: Integer;
    x,y: Integer;
    
    procedure LoadBmps;
    begin
        feather := BitmapFromString(32, 30, 'z78DAD598EB9283200C855' +
           'F89825AFC99C4FAFE8FB4914B1B8A69D5E2760A336776A9958F33' +
           '878835E6D13AEF6ECE7DA463675C779E9A976D37E74FF01B33734' +
           'B975CE24854F5BBE3F34471E499E75D6BE5BFE0AFD692D728478A' +
           '6BC2BCF548FC873A24441A70C6595E13D519CBFDCBFCCA8A12FF4' +
           '8967B50394B33FE67F71AF00B3584D4918BDA805FD9356DF92743' +
           'DC133FF1DF4C65CB3BA7F6397FBC6754B9078BF18A5F32D7CED34' +
           'C9EAE34D1903F8D8A1E269834E73FF15FCE2E2B67313EB8C959C9' +
           '5FA525F313F58BE7C1F4EA5334C0BD98EB63FE15957BC43862F2C' +
           '82F569168C50E65DF97ECF8981F7B65CF0166B8E11508107BE026' +
           '93D32AFF6FF8257950794F32DE7ACBCA3D564B26EFCB7D5A93B4C' +
           'DCF8A56CC82FC921D0EFCA1B6B34E38DDF917E70D7B3E4AE7A5FF' +
           'DAD3FC3C7E495E30D7E4619F26F2E7E4E49DAB9C49CEE04F3E57E' +
           '46945823F91D7FC4173964EE0D7F6A9E4573C27F61B213053228F' +
           'C931E0C1DF75047F3ABFB267B59C0BF249CB0C760FF2989CC6FCD' +
           'AF9B9AA93755A98C4DED32EF933B92FC973F297EA73F0FC7C9C3F' +
           'F99F5621EAE48AE78AF3F9FE8DF837BFCB48E6A48E730305FF3A7' +
           '9F99CDAF006D4ECFDABE6376891F3624392963A593DA12EEBB35A' +
           'F385F7476515A9C247CF43C2D1C200035EA0875E3BD57C975F920' +
           'BE7574E6EDAA9E60BFC2BA79D07B9E4ACF54CFFC3DE6FC4FFBA92' +
           'EC392B46AA4537D59F83C9D957C98F9D75DBD64F8DBFF16F41C7F' +
           '8373CCB54FEB6BF5CB5E27F9B49BBBB9E1F72AC05FFFFE84EFE5F' +
           '6C7F01A29FE1');
    end;
    
    procedure UseBitmap;
    begin
    if(FindBitmap(feather,x,y,354,63,395,104)) then
     begin
      MoveMouseSmoothEx(x,y+random(0),20,40,45,25,20);
      Wait(200+random(200));
      ClickMouse(x,y,false);
      MoveMouseSmoothEx(482,289,20,40,45,25,20);
      Wait(200+random(200));
      ClickMouse(482,289,false);
     end;
    
    begin
      LoadBmps;
      UseBitmap;
    end.
    You just forgot to add the main loop (where scar looks to do stuff). Scar will only do the procedures if you say their name in the main loop (the last begin end.)
     
  5. Mr GigGles

    Mr GigGles Guest

    Referrals:
    0
    Bitmap Help please =)

    Ok thanks man, ill test it in a sec. :)
     
  6. Mr GigGles

    Mr GigGles Guest

    Referrals:
    0
    Bitmap Help please =)

    Ok it did not work
    Code:
    program featherbuyer;
    
    var
    feather: Integer;
    x,y: Integer;
    
    procedure LoadBmps;
    begin
        feather := BitmapFromString(32, 30, 'z78DAD598EB9283200C855' +
           'F89825AFC99C4FAFE8FB4914B1B8A69D5E2760A336776A9958F33' +
           '878835E6D13AEF6ECE7DA463675C779E9A976D37E74FF01B33734' +
           'B975CE24854F5BBE3F34471E499E75D6BE5BFE0AFD692D728478A' +
           '6BC2BCF548FC873A24441A70C6595E13D519CBFDCBFCCA8A12FF4' +
           '8967B50394B33FE67F71AF00B3584D4918BDA805FD9356DF92743' +
           'DC133FF1DF4C65CB3BA7F6397FBC6754B9078BF18A5F32D7CED34' +
           'C9EAE34D1903F8D8A1E269834E73FF15FCE2E2B67313EB8C959C9' +
           '5FA525F313F58BE7C1F4EA5334C0BD98EB63FE15957BC43862F2C' +
           '82F569168C50E65DF97ECF8981F7B65CF0166B8E11508107BE026' +
           '93D32AFF6FF8257950794F32DE7ACBCA3D564B26EFCB7D5A93B4C' +
           'DCF8A56CC82FC921D0EFCA1B6B34E38DDF917E70D7B3E4AE7A5FF' +
           'DAD3FC3C7E495E30D7E4619F26F2E7E4E49DAB9C49CEE04F3E57E' +
           '46945823F91D7FC4173964EE0D7F6A9E4573C27F61B213053228F' +
           'C931E0C1DF75047F3ABFB267B59C0BF249CB0C760FF2989CC6FCD' +
           'AF9B9AA93755A98C4DED32EF933B92FC973F297EA73F0FC7C9C3F' +
           'F99F5621EAE48AE78AF3F9FE8DF837BFCB48E6A48E730305FF3A7' +
           '9F99CDAF006D4ECFDABE6376891F3624392963A593DA12EEBB35A' +
           'F385F7476515A9C247CF43C2D1C200035EA0875E3BD57C975F920' +
           'BE7574E6EDAA9E60BFC2BA79D07B9E4ACF54CFFC3DE6FC4FFBA92' +
           'EC392B46AA4537D59F83C9D957C98F9D75DBD64F8DBFF16F41C7F' +
           '8373CCB54FEB6BF5CB5E27F9B49BBBB9E1F72AC05FFFFE84EFE5F' +
           '6C7F01A29FE1');
    end;
    
    procedure UseBitmap;
    begin
    if(FindBitmap(x,y,feather,354,63,395,104)) then
     begin
      MoveMouseSmoothEx(x,y+random(0),20,40,45,25,20);
      Wait(200+random(200));
      ClickMouse(x,y,false);
      MoveMouseSmoothEx(482,289,20,40,45,25,20);
      Wait(200+random(200));
      ClickMouse(482,289,false);
     end;
    
    begin
      LoadBmps;
      UseBitmap;
    end.
    Code:
    User specified a new RS window
    Failed when compiling
    Line 37: [Error] (37:42): Invalid number of parameters in script
     
  7. WhoCares357

    WhoCares357 Forum Addict

    Joined:
    Jan 21, 2007
    Posts:
    608
    Referrals:
    1
    Sythe Gold:
    0
    Bitmap Help please =)

    You forgot the (0) in one of the MoveMouseSmoothEx.
     
  8. Mr GigGles

    Mr GigGles Guest

    Referrals:
    0
    Bitmap Help please =)

    Err, once again is didn't work, Soo i simplified it and still didn't.. sorry if im wasting your time..
    Code:
    program featherbuyer;
    
    var
    feather: Integer;
    x,y: Integer;
    
    procedure LoadBmps;
    begin
        feather := BitmapFromString(32, 30, 'z78DAD598EB9283200C855' +
           'F89825AFC99C4FAFE8FB4914B1B8A69D5E2760A336776A9958F33' +
           '878835E6D13AEF6ECE7DA463675C779E9A976D37E74FF01B33734' +
           'B975CE24854F5BBE3F34471E499E75D6BE5BFE0AFD692D728478A' +
           '6BC2BCF548FC873A24441A70C6595E13D519CBFDCBFCCA8A12FF4' +
           '8967B50394B33FE67F71AF00B3584D4918BDA805FD9356DF92743' +
           'DC133FF1DF4C65CB3BA7F6397FBC6754B9078BF18A5F32D7CED34' +
           'C9EAE34D1903F8D8A1E269834E73FF15FCE2E2B67313EB8C959C9' +
           '5FA525F313F58BE7C1F4EA5334C0BD98EB63FE15957BC43862F2C' +
           '82F569168C50E65DF97ECF8981F7B65CF0166B8E11508107BE026' +
           '93D32AFF6FF8257950794F32DE7ACBCA3D564B26EFCB7D5A93B4C' +
           'DCF8A56CC82FC921D0EFCA1B6B34E38DDF917E70D7B3E4AE7A5FF' +
           'DAD3FC3C7E495E30D7E4619F26F2E7E4E49DAB9C49CEE04F3E57E' +
           '46945823F91D7FC4173964EE0D7F6A9E4573C27F61B213053228F' +
           'C931E0C1DF75047F3ABFB267B59C0BF249CB0C760FF2989CC6FCD' +
           'AF9B9AA93755A98C4DED32EF933B92FC973F297EA73F0FC7C9C3F' +
           'F99F5621EAE48AE78AF3F9FE8DF837BFCB48E6A48E730305FF3A7' +
           '9F99CDAF006D4ECFDABE6376891F3624392963A593DA12EEBB35A' +
           'F385F7476515A9C247CF43C2D1C200035EA0875E3BD57C975F920' +
           'BE7574E6EDAA9E60BFC2BA79D07B9E4ACF54CFFC3DE6FC4FFBA92' +
           'EC392B46AA4537D59F83C9D957C98F9D75DBD64F8DBFF16F41C7F' +
           '8373CCB54FEB6BF5CB5E27F9B49BBBB9E1F72AC05FFFFE84EFE5F' +
           '6C7F01A29FE1');
    end;
    
    procedure UseBitmap;
    begin
    if(FindBitmap(x,y,feather,354,63,395,104)) then
     begin
      MoveMouseSmoothEx(x,y+random(0),20,40,45,25,20);
      Wait(200);
      ClickMouse(x,y,false);
      MoveMouseSmooth(482,289);
      Wait(200);
      ClickMouse(482,289,false);
     end;
    
    begin
      LoadBmps;
      UseBitmap;
    end.
    Might something with my .Bmp?
     
  9. Town

    Town Grand Master
    Scar Programmers

    Joined:
    Jan 21, 2007
    Posts:
    3,776
    Referrals:
    3
    Sythe Gold:
    5
    Bitmap Help please =)

    Code:
    program featherbuyer;
    
    var
    feather: Integer;
    x,y: Integer;
    
    procedure LoadBmps;
    begin
        feather := BitmapFromString(32, 30, 'z78DAD598EB9283200C855' +
           'F89825AFC99C4FAFE8FB4914B1B8A69D5E2760A336776A9958F33' +
           '878835E6D13AEF6ECE7DA463675C779E9A976D37E74FF01B33734' +
           'B975CE24854F5BBE3F34471E499E75D6BE5BFE0AFD692D728478A' +
           '6BC2BCF548FC873A24441A70C6595E13D519CBFDCBFCCA8A12FF4' +
           '8967B50394B33FE67F71AF00B3584D4918BDA805FD9356DF92743' +
           'DC133FF1DF4C65CB3BA7F6397FBC6754B9078BF18A5F32D7CED34' +
           'C9EAE34D1903F8D8A1E269834E73FF15FCE2E2B67313EB8C959C9' +
           '5FA525F313F58BE7C1F4EA5334C0BD98EB63FE15957BC43862F2C' +
           '82F569168C50E65DF97ECF8981F7B65CF0166B8E11508107BE026' +
           '93D32AFF6FF8257950794F32DE7ACBCA3D564B26EFCB7D5A93B4C' +
           'DCF8A56CC82FC921D0EFCA1B6B34E38DDF917E70D7B3E4AE7A5FF' +
           'DAD3FC3C7E495E30D7E4619F26F2E7E4E49DAB9C49CEE04F3E57E' +
           '46945823F91D7FC4173964EE0D7F6A9E4573C27F61B213053228F' +
           'C931E0C1DF75047F3ABFB267B59C0BF249CB0C760FF2989CC6FCD' +
           'AF9B9AA93755A98C4DED32EF933B92FC973F297EA73F0FC7C9C3F' +
           'F99F5621EAE48AE78AF3F9FE8DF837BFCB48E6A48E730305FF3A7' +
           '9F99CDAF006D4ECFDABE6376891F3624392963A593DA12EEBB35A' +
           'F385F7476515A9C247CF43C2D1C200035EA0875E3BD57C975F920' +
           'BE7574E6EDAA9E60BFC2BA79D07B9E4ACF54CFFC3DE6FC4FFBA92' +
           'EC392B46AA4537D59F83C9D957C98F9D75DBD64F8DBFF16F41C7F' +
           '8373CCB54FEB6BF5CB5E27F9B49BBBB9E1F72AC05FFFFE84EFE5F' +
           '6C7F01A29FE1');
    end;
    
    procedure UseBitmap;
    begin
    if(FindBitmapIn(feather,x,y,354,63,395,104)) then
     begin
      MoveMouseSmoothEx(x,y+random(0),20,40,45,25,20);
      Wait(200);
      ClickMouse(x,y,false);
      MoveMouseSmooth(482,289);
      Wait(200);
      ClickMouse(482,289,false);
     end;
    end;
    
    begin
      LoadBmps;
      UseBitmap;
    end.
    Changed to FindBitmapIn. And added another end; that you needed.
     
  10. Mr GigGles

    Mr GigGles Guest

    Referrals:
    0
    Bitmap Help please =)

    Ok seemed to not have any errors, Woo Hoo! So i just need to find out why it wont find my Bmp, ill try uploading a new one.. Thank you
     
  11. Town

    Town Grand Master
    Scar Programmers

    Joined:
    Jan 21, 2007
    Posts:
    3,776
    Referrals:
    3
    Sythe Gold:
    5
    Bitmap Help please =)

    Try adding some waits to make it run more smoothly. Also, things like Wait(200+Random(800)) would help.
     
  12. Mr GigGles

    Mr GigGles Guest

    Referrals:
    0
    Bitmap Help please =)

    Yes I will add them back now.
     
< lvl 36 mage range pure | selling ranger/2h very very cheap...lvl 30cb >


 
 
Adblock breaks this site